It's 12:10am and I'm just getting into bed after a long two day show in Medina, Ohio this weekend. It was a great experience, and I had a lot of fun. Lestat competed in his Championship Open and won 8 winners ribbons and 2 best of color. So, now Lestat is a Champion and can start competing for points towards a Grand Champion. I am very excited and proud of my boy. Our next show will be September 5th in Columbus Ohio.
